Dayton is a small town located in Rockingham County, Virginia, United States. Situated in the heart of the Shenandoah Valley, this historic community was incorporated in 1880. The town is characterized by its rural charm and strong agricultural heritage, reflecting the broader cultural identity of Virginia's valley region.
Dayton's history is closely tied to early European settlement in the Valley and includes significant influence from Mennonite communities who helped shape the area's cultural landscape. The town maintains its small-town atmosphere while being in close proximity to James Madison University in nearby Harrisonburg, which contributes to the area's cultural activities. The surrounding region is known for its scenic beauty, with rolling farmland and views of the Allegheny Mountains to the west and the Blue Ridge Mountains to the east.
